( )将软件生命周期分为制定计划、需求分析、软件设计、程序编写、软件测试和运行维护六个基本活动A.瀑布模型B.增量模型C.螺旋模型D.快速原型模型
( )将软件生命周期分为制定计划、需求分析、软件设计、程序编写、软件测试和运行维护六个基本活动
A.瀑布模型
B.增量模型
C.螺旋模型
D.快速原型模型
B.增量模型
C.螺旋模型
D.快速原型模型
参考解析
解析:瀑布模型是最早出现的软件开发模型,它将软件生命周期分为制定计划、需求分析、软件设计、程序编写、软件测试和运行维护六个基本活动,并且规定了它们自上而下、相互衔接的固定次序,如同瀑布流水,逐级落下,因此形象地称为瀑布模型。在瀑布模型中,软件开发的各项活动严格按照线性方式组织,当前活动依据上一项活动的工作成果完成所需的工作内容。当前活动的工作成果需要进行验证,若验证通过,则该成果作为下一项活动的输入继续进行下一项活动;否则返回修改。尤其要注意的是瀑布模型强调文档的作用,并在每个阶段都进行仔细验证。由于这种模型的线性过程太过理想化,已不适合现代的软件开发模式。
相关考题:
(4)在软件生命周期中,下列说法不准确的是( )。A)软件生命周期分为计划、开发和运行三个阶段B)在计划阶段要进行问题定义和需求分析C)在开发后期要进行编写代码和软件测试D)在运行阶段主要是进行软件维护
在软件生命周期中,下列说法不准确的是( )。A.软件生命周期分为计划、开发和运行三个阶段B.在计划阶段要进行问题定义和需求分析C.在开发后期要进行编写代码和软件测试D.在运行阶段主要是进行软件维护
"瀑布模型(waterfallmodel)"将软件开发过程划分为若干个互相区别而又彼此联系的阶段:制定计划、需求分析、()、运行维护等。A.程序编写、软件测试B.程序设计、程序编写、程序调试C.软件设计、程序编写、软件测试
软件生存周期的正确顺序是______。A) 软件设计、系统与软件需求定义、制定计划、编码和单元测试、集成和系统测试、运行和维护B) 系统与软件需求定义、软件设计、制定计划、编码和单元测试、集成和系统测试、运行和维护C) 制定计划、软件设计、系统与软件需求定义、编码和单元测试、集成和系统测试、运行和维护D) 制定计划、系统与软件需求定义、软件设计、编码和单元测试、集成和系统测试、运行和维护A.B.C.D.
● (1)不是软件开发生命周期的六个阶段之一。生命周期中时间最长的是(2) 阶段。(1)A. 软件计划B.软件测试C. 需求分析D.系统验收(2)A.软件设计B.程序编写C.需求分析D.软件维护
单选题()将软件生命周期划分为制定计划、需求分析、软件设计、程序编写、软件测试和运行维护等六个基本活动,并且规定了它们自上而下、相互衔接的固定次序,如同瀑布流水,逐级下落。A快速原型模型B喷泉模型C瀑布模型D增量模型
单选题()将软件生命周期划分为制定计划、需求分析、软件设计、程序编写、软件测试和运行维护等六个基本活动,并且规定了它们自上而下,如同瀑布流水,逐级下落。A快速原型模型B喷泉模型C瀑布模型D增量模型
判断题一个软件生命周期包括制定计划、需求分析定义、软件设计、程序编码、软件测试、软件运行、软件维护、软件停用等8个阶段。A对B错